Prepping the Coral Farm

Divers bring a frame filled with small pieces of coral into deeper waters, where they will anchor it to the seafloor to grow for a few years before replanting that coral into damaged and dying reefs. As part of the OCEANOS (Ocean Community Engagement and Awareness using NASA Earth Observations and Science) internship, students (neon orange shirts) learn about coral reef ecology and restoration, helping to build these coral 'farms' as part of the field work section of the internship.
